Acylation of key sites in the histone octamer core destabilizes nucleosome arrays

Abstract
The nucleosome is the fundamental structure of DNA organization in eukaryotic cells. Post-translational histone modifications in nucleosomes strongly influence transcription, presumably through regulation of access to DNA. Although many post-translational modifications have been studied as elements of the “histone code,” most of the implications and functions of these modifications are not well known, and we do not understand which, if any, modifications have intrinsic effects apart from “readers.” A key modification is lysine acylation.
